Really late, but Colossus finally strode in. When I first opened up the box, my initial reaction was "too small". My second reaction, after set-up, was "too plain". That was 72hrs ago.
After 3 days of close scrutiny, the deceptively simple design reveals it's true nature. It is one of balance, movement, beautiful lines/form, capturing Colossus vibe perfectly. The big guy is in excellent form, & contrasts/pairs well with Juggernaut, just wish they added a slightly snarling portrait at these prices, though the stoic look is bang-on. Nice.
